Haridwar, Jun 5: A former BJP office-bearer in Haridwar and her boyfriend have been arrested on charges of allegedly allowing the woman's 13-year-old daughter to be sexually abused by her partner and others. Police are currently searching for another individual implicated in the case.
The victim, a minor girl, reported to her father that her mother was complicit in the abuse. According to Paramendra Doval, Senior Superintendent of Police (SSP), Haridwar, "The girl was taken for a medical checkup, and her charges were confirmed. Strict action will be taken against those involved in the matter."

A case has been registered under the Protection of Children from Sexual Offences (POCSO) Act and other pertinent legal sections. The accused woman was separated from her husband, and her daughter resided with her father. The horrific allegations surfaced when the minor confided in her father, leading to a police investigation and medical examination confirming the abuse.
The BJP's Haridwar unit has publicly distanced itself from the accused. Ashutosh Sharma, the BJP district president, stated, "She had been relieved of all party responsibilities last August. At present, she holds no BJP post."
